Assess the coverage after each coat has dried and. Mastering how many coats of paint a house exterior takes is a game changer. If the paint finish is placed outdoors, you need three varnish coats. If the paint finish is placed indoors you need two varnish coats. Apply as many more coats as you need, generally 2 to 3 coats is the norm, but additional coats can be applied for greater depth of finish, gently sanding in between each coat.
